  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message BRAIN530 - *** End of RSRT info messages *** ?

    The SAP error message BRAIN530 typically indicates that there is an issue related to the execution of a query in the SAP BW (Business Warehouse) system, particularly when using the RSRT transaction (the Query Monitor). This message often appears at the end of the output when there are no further information messages to display, but it can also indicate that there was a problem with the query execution.

    Possible Causes:

    1. Query Design Issues: The query may have been poorly designed or configured, leading to performance issues or errors during execution.
    2. Data Issues: There may be issues with the underlying data, such as missing or inconsistent data in the InfoProviders.
    3. Authorization Issues: The user executing the query may not have the necessary authorizations to access certain data or InfoProviders.
    4. System Performance: The system may be experiencing performance issues, such as high load or insufficient resources (memory, CPU).
    5. Transport Issues: If the query was recently transported from another system, there may be inconsistencies or missing objects.

    Solutions:

    1. Check Query Design: Review the query design in the BEx Query Designer. Look for any complex calculations, filters, or joins that may be causing issues.
    2. Validate Data: Ensure that the data in the InfoProviders is complete and consistent. You can run data consistency checks or look for missing data.
    3. Review Authorizations: Check the user’s authorizations to ensure they have access to all necessary InfoProviders and data.
    4. Monitor System Performance: Use transaction ST03N or ST04 to monitor system performance and identify any bottlenecks. Consider optimizing the system or scheduling the query during off-peak hours.
    5. Check Transport Logs: If the query was recently transported, check the transport logs for any errors or warnings that may indicate missing objects or inconsistencies.

    Related Information:

    • Transaction RSRT: This is the Query Monitor where you can execute and analyze queries in SAP BW.
    • Transaction RSRV: Use this transaction to check the consistency of InfoProviders and queries.
    • Transaction ST22: Check for short dumps that may provide more detailed information about the error.
    • SAP Notes: Search for relevant SAP Notes in the SAP Support Portal that may address specific issues related to the BRAIN530 message.
